Conectando em um servidor online pelo visual studio
04/05/2017
0
Glr, tenho um site de compras com um servidor MySql, funcionando.
preciso pegar informações nesse servidor para integrar com meu ERP aqui...
tenho o dominio, nome do banco, senha tudo comigo aqui.. porem nao consigo fazer a conexão para buscar as informações...
estou tentando da seguinte forma
ja baixei o mysql Connectors com as DLL.
tenho uma classe q faz a conexao.. segue a abaixo o codigo
using System;
using MySql.Data.MySqlClient;
using System.Data;
namespace testeSql
{
public class ClassConection
{
private const string HOST = "104.207.242.77";
private const string USUARIO = "login";
private const string SENHA = "senha";
private const string BANCO = "banco";
//Monta a string de conexão utilizando os dados informados anteriormente
private const string source = "Database=" + BANCO + ";Address=" + HOST + ";User Id=" + USUARIO + ";Password=" + SENHA + "; pooling=false";
private static MySqlConnection sqlconnection = new MySqlConnection(source);
public static MySqlConnection connection()
{
try
{
//Verifica se a conexão esta fechada.
if (sqlconnection.State == ConnectionState.Closed)
{
//Abre a conexão.
sqlconnection.Open();
}
//Retorna o sqlconnection.
return sqlconnection;
}
catch (MySqlException ex)
{
throw ex;
}
}
}
sempre q tento abrir a conexao da o seguinte erro
Unable to connect to any of the specified MySQL hosts.
qualquer ajuda é bem vinda..
agradeço desde ja
vlw
preciso pegar informações nesse servidor para integrar com meu ERP aqui...
tenho o dominio, nome do banco, senha tudo comigo aqui.. porem nao consigo fazer a conexão para buscar as informações...
estou tentando da seguinte forma
ja baixei o mysql Connectors com as DLL.
tenho uma classe q faz a conexao.. segue a abaixo o codigo
using System;
using MySql.Data.MySqlClient;
using System.Data;
namespace testeSql
{
public class ClassConection
{
private const string HOST = "104.207.242.77";
private const string USUARIO = "login";
private const string SENHA = "senha";
private const string BANCO = "banco";
//Monta a string de conexão utilizando os dados informados anteriormente
private const string source = "Database=" + BANCO + ";Address=" + HOST + ";User Id=" + USUARIO + ";Password=" + SENHA + "; pooling=false";
private static MySqlConnection sqlconnection = new MySqlConnection(source);
public static MySqlConnection connection()
{
try
{
//Verifica se a conexão esta fechada.
if (sqlconnection.State == ConnectionState.Closed)
{
//Abre a conexão.
sqlconnection.Open();
}
//Retorna o sqlconnection.
return sqlconnection;
}
catch (MySqlException ex)
{
throw ex;
}
}
}
sempre q tento abrir a conexao da o seguinte erro
Unable to connect to any of the specified MySQL hosts.
qualquer ajuda é bem vinda..
agradeço desde ja
vlw
Diogo Safadi
Curtir tópico
+ 0
Responder
Post mais votado
04/05/2017
using System; using MySql.Data.MySqlClient; using System.Data; namespace testeSql { public class ClassConection { private const string HOST = "104.207.242.77"; private const string USUARIO = "login"; private const string SENHA = "senha"; private const string BANCO = "banco"; //Monta a string de conexão utilizando os dados informados anteriormente private const string source = "Database=" + BANCO + ";Address=" + HOST + ";User Id=" + USUARIO + ";Password=" + SENHA + "; pooling=false"; private static MySqlConnection sqlconnection = new MySqlConnection(source); public static MySqlConnection connection() { try { //Verifica se a conexão esta fechada. if (sqlconnection.State == ConnectionState.Closed) { //Abre a conexão. sqlconnection.Open(); } //Retorna o sqlconnection. return sqlconnection; } catch (MySqlException ex) { throw ex; } } }
Diogo Safadi
Responder
Clique aqui para fazer login e interagir na Comunidade :)